My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:


This is 7 year old, Oso. He is a male lab/dutch shepherd mix who is searching for his new forever home. Oso is a very good dog. He does great with humans, including kids but can be aggressive with other animals in “his domain”. He has always seemed to do well with other animals outside of his home, but just not in his own home. He is a super sweet and loyal boy who absolutely loves the water! He is neutered and fully vaccinated. Unfortunately, my dad is being forced to rehome him due to health issues (my dad, not the dog). He is located in Oakley and is looking for his new home as soon as possible❤️
